WebThe mixture of cryolite and aluminium oxide has a lower melting point than pure aluminium oxide. This means a lower amount of energy is required to establish effective conditions … Webcryolite, colourless to white halide mineral, sodium aluminum fluoride (Na3AlF6). It occurs in a large deposit at Ivigtut, Greenland, and in small amounts in Spain, Colorado, U.S., and elsewhere. It is used as a solvent …

WebThe alumina is then dissolved in molten cryolite - this lowers the melting point - saves money! Electricity is passed and electrolysis begins. Electrolysis is the decomposition of …
